Comparing Bolivia with Smyrna, Georgia

Compare Climate information for Bolivia and Smyrna, Georgia

Is Bolivia warmer or hotter than Smyrna, Georgia?

On average across the year, yes, Bolivia is hotter than Smyrna, Georgia . Bolivia has an average temperature of 18°C/64°F and Smyrna, Georgia has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F.

Bolivia's hottest month is December, with an average maximum temperature of 27°C/81°F, which is not hotter than Smyrna, Georgia's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F).

Is Bolivia colder or cooler than Smyrna, Georgia?

On average across the year, no, Bolivia is not colder than Smyrna, Georgia . Bolivia has an average minimum temperature of 11°C/52°F and Smyrna, Georgia has an average minimum temperature of 11°C/52°F.



Bolivia's coldest month is June, with an average minimum temperature of 6°C/43°F, which is not colder than Smyrna, Georgia's coldest month (January, with an average minimum temperature of 1°C/34°F).

Does Bolivia have more rain than Smyrna, Georgia?

On average across the year, no, Bolivia has less rain than Smyrna, Georgia. Bolivia has an average annual rainfall of 473mm and Smyrna, Georgia has an average annual rainfall of 1445mm.

Bolivia's wettest month is January, with an average monthly rainfall of 89mm, which is drier than Smyrna, Georgia's wettest month (December, with an average monthly rainfall of 151mm).
